Your approach refers to well known and old argument among betting club, and to only bet on favorite is to set out on guaranteed way to emptying your account. But as for me, betting blindly on large team is form of old fashioned method of betting, as it ignores the way that sports books price their bets and concept of betting value. If big club is incredibly low, then it is very dangerous long term plan to try to gain any bit of advantage when you are paying a lot of money. I think there are opportunities out there for anybody who would like to get better at sport of sports betting. There are much of things out of his control that lead to his teams favourite game collapse time after time, whether it is fatigue, injury to key players or tactical errors. Without figuring out the risk, reward for said winnings, you are not playing strategic and are instead falling into yet another trap.
